Cost of Living Comparison Between Charlotte, MI and Playa del Carmen Cost of Living Comparison Between Charlotte, MI and Playa del Carmen

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$2,258 in Charlotte, MI versus $1,297 in Playa del Carmen.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,070 in Charlotte, MI versus $2,181 in Playa del Carmen.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,883 in Charlotte, MI versus $3,065 in Playa del Carmen.

Living in Charlotte, MI is roughly 74% more expensive than Playa del Carmen,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

The two cities straddle the global median: Charlotte, MI is 68% above, Playa del Carmen is 3% below.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,632 in Charlotte, MI and $973 in Playa del Carmen.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Charlotte, MI pays 430%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.

Dining out: $74.0 in Charlotte, MI vs $42.00 in Playa del Carmen for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$369 vs $249 per month, with Playa del Carmen cheaper across the board.
